Sakaldiha Assembly constituency is one of the 403 constituencies of theUttar Pradesh Legislative Assembly,India. It is a part of theChandauli district and one of the four assembly constituencies in theChandauli Lok Sabha constituency. First election in this assembly constituency was held in 2008 after constituency came into existence when "Delimitation of Parliamentary and Assembly Constituencies Order, 2008" was passed in the year 2008.[1][2][3]
Extent of Sakaldiha Assembly constituency is 1-Chahania North, 2-Chahania South, 3-Sakaldiha, PCs72- Amaval, 74-Paura, 75-Pithapur, 79-Dharahara, 80-Ranepur &95- Salempur of 4-Dhanapur KC of 1-Sakaldiha Tehsil.[2]
